site stats

Pbkdf algorithm

SpletPBKDF2 ("Password-Based Key Derivation Function 2") is one of the recommended hash-functions for password-hashing. ... A high number of iterations will slow the algorithm down, which makes password cracking a lot harder. A high number of iterations is therefor recommended. PBKDF2 is order of magnitudes slower than MD5 for example.

PBKDF2 Hashing Algorithm. Before moving into the PBKDF2

Spletalgorithm that protects the data. This section specifies a family of PBKDFs for such applications. KDFs are deterministic algorithms that are used to derive cryptographic … SpletConstructs a PBKDF2 password encoder with no additional secret value. There will be a salt length of 8 bytes, 185,000 iterations, SHA-1 algorithm and a hash length of 256 bits. The default is based upon aiming for .5 seconds to validate the password when this class was added. Users should tune password verification to their own systems. reg.macmillan higher ed https://dlwlawfirm.com

Decrypt and encrypt using PBKDF2 java - Stack Overflow

SpletOffice 2016 (Access, Excel, OneNote, PowerPoint, Project, and Word) uses 256-bit AES, the SHA-1 hash algorithm, and CBC ( Cipher Block Chaining) by default. [7] Attacks that target the password include dictionary attack, rule-based attack, brute-force attack, mask attack and statistics-based attack. Attacks can be speed up through multiple CPUs ... SpletThis module implements pbkdf2 for Python. It also has some basic. tests that ensure that it works. The implementation is straightforward. your favourite application. of a modified blowfish crypto algo. 1. Use a constant time string compare function to … SpletFor example, Salted Challenge Response Authentication Mechanism (SCRAM) uses PBKDF2 with Hash-based Message Authentication Code (HMAC) and Secure Hash … regma coffee

Password Based Key Derivation — Botan - randombit.net

Category:Import of Certificate Fails Due to Private Key

Tags:Pbkdf algorithm

Pbkdf algorithm

KeyDerivation.Pbkdf2(String, Byte[], KeyDerivationPrf, Int32, Int32 ...

Splet22. apr. 2014 · Objectives. The intention of this article is to give you an example of implementing the PBKDF2 function in a .NET application with the use of the Rfc2898DerivedBytes System.Security.Cryptography library. As an overview, we need be able to perform the following tasks: Hash a new password. Verify a proposed password … SpletPBKDF2¶. PBKDF2 is the most widespread algorithm for deriving keys from a password, originally defined in version 2.0 of the PKCS#5 standard or in RFC2898.. It is computationally expensive (a property that can be tuned via the count parameter) so as to thwart dictionary and rainbow tables attacks. However, it uses a very limited amount of …

Pbkdf algorithm

Did you know?

SpletPBKDF1 as specified in PKCS#5 and RFC 2898 provides Key Derivation and Key Strengthening. The parameters of the function are a hash function (such as SHA-1), a … Splet概述. 对于任意长度的消息,SHA256都会产生一个256位的哈希值,称作消息摘要。. 这个摘要相当于是个长度为32个字节的数组,通常有一个长度为64的十六进制字符串来表示,其中1个字节=8位,一个十六进制的字符 …

SpletFor high performance, use the async variant (pbkdf2.pbkdf2), not pbkdf2.pbkdf2Sync, this variant has the oppurtunity to use window.crypto.subtle when browserified. Credits. This … Splet12. jan. 2024 · Solution 1. In short, the reason for the difference is that PBKDF2 algorithm in modes #1 and #2 uses PKCS #5 v2 scheme 2 (PKCS5S2) for iterative key generation, but the BouncyCastle provider for "PBEWITHHMACSHA1" in mode #3 uses the PKCS #12 v1 (PKCS12) algorithm instead. These are completely different key-generation algorithms, …

SpletPBKDF2 (Password-Based Key Derivation Function) is a key derivation function that is part of RSA Laboratories' Public-Key Cryptography Standards (PKCS) series, specifically PKCS #5 v2.0, also published as Internet Engineering Task Force's RFC 2898 . It replaces an earlier standard, PBKDF1, which could only produce derived keys up to 160 bits ... Splet27. mar. 2024 · Non-compliant implementation of the Password-based Key Derivation Function (PBKDF) algorithm used to encrypt the private key. The error, "The given PEM of the private key cannot be parsed," can occur when you try to import a private key because the private key was encrypted by an implementation of PBKDF that does not adhere to …

Splet18. mar. 2024 · pbkdf2简介常见的加密算法,如md5,此类算法为单向的,无法通过逆向破解,但由于技术的不断进步,可以通过字典和暴力破解。后来人们通过加盐来增加密码的安全性,但彩虹表的出现让这种方式也变得不安全。以至于出现了现在的pbkdf2算法。pbkdf2算法通过多次hash来对密码进行加密。

SpletPBKDF¶ PBKDF is the older API for this functionality, presented in header pbkdf.h. It only supports PBKDF2 and the PGP S2K algorithm, not Scrypt, Argon2, or bcrypt. This interface is deprecated and will be removed in a future major release. regmark foundationSplet06. apr. 2024 · Beginner. Options. 04-05-2024 11:53 PM - edited ‎04-06-2024 12:03 AM. I am trying to configure ASA with pbkdf2 encryption algorithm type for both username password and enable password. username password pbkdf2 privilage 15. ERROR: Malformed pbkdf2 hash. enable password pbkdf2. reg madison wiSplet08. apr. 2024 · If algorithm is ECDH, then this will be the ECDH private key. Otherwise it will be the initial key material for the derivation function: for example, for PBKDF2 it might be a password, imported as a CryptoKey using SubtleCrypto.importKey(). derivedKeyAlgorithm. An object defining the algorithm the derived key will be used for. procept biorobotics tickerSpletPBKDF2 is a simple cryptographic key derivation function, which is resistant to dictionary attacks and rainbow table attacks. It is based on iteratively deriving HMAC many times … procept biorobotics sharesSpletPBKDF2 (P, S, c, dkLen) Options: PRF underlying pseudorandom function (hLen denotes the length in octets of the pseudorandom function output) Input: P password, an octet string … procept biorobotics waterSplet13. apr. 2024 · LastPass also utilizes a Password-Based Key Derivation Function (PBKDF2). That’s a password-strengthening algorithm to make it harder for a hacker to guess a password. Dashlane doesn’t employ this feature, but it does offer passwordless authentication that works in the place of a general password. You can use biometric … regmans scratch removerSplet10. mar. 2024 · This section describes the constructs for advertising support of PBKDF algorithms to the ACVP server. ¶ The algorithm capabilities MUST be advertised as JSON objects within the 'algorithms' value of the ACVP registration message. The 'algorithms' value is an array, where each array element is an individual JSON object defined in this … regmaglypts images